"Opened in August 2024, this Four Seasons property has 175 rooms (154 Western-style and 21 Japanese ryokan-style), standout dining such as the French-inspired Farine for breakfast and Jiang Nan Chun for Cantonese dim sum and roast duck, and a spa with an extensive treatments menu and ofuros (traditional Japanese soaking tubs)." - Kim Kay Kim Kay Kim Kay is a freelance writer with a focus on Japan travel and culinary culture.
